How they compare
Kenya currently reports 198,264 constant LCU per person against 197,100 constant LCU per person in Bangladesh, a difference of 1,164 constant LCU per person.
Across all 66 years both countries report, Kenya has been ahead every year.
Bangladesh ranks 76th and Kenya ranks 74th of 213 countries.
Kenya has averaged higher in every one of the 7 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Bangladesh | Kenya |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1960s | 45,123 constant LCU per person | 83,521 constant LCU per person | 38,398 constant LCU per person | Kenya |
| 1970s | 39,962 constant LCU per person | 114,610 constant LCU per person | 74,648 constant LCU per person | Kenya |
| 1980s | 43,281 constant LCU per person | 130,676 constant LCU per person | 87,394 constant LCU per person | Kenya |
| 1990s | 52,881 constant LCU per person | 129,996 constant LCU per person | 77,114 constant LCU per person | Kenya |
| 2000s | 73,581 constant LCU per person | 127,584 constant LCU per person | 54,003 constant LCU per person | Kenya |
| 2010s | 120,924 constant LCU per person | 153,424 constant LCU per person | 32,500 constant LCU per person | Kenya |
| 2020s | 180,782 constant LCU per person | 184,178 constant LCU per person | 3,397 constant LCU per person | Kenya |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.

About this data
GDP (constant LCU) divided by Population, total, mat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.
